Hobart Bonnet BCB1800 Propane Gas Chargrill

Product No: FB425-P

Product Description

The Hobart Bonnet BCB1800 is a heavy-duty propane gas chargrill built for sustained commercial service. Its wide cooking surface — spanning 1844mm — provides substantial grilling capacity in a single unit, making it a practical choice for kitchens that need to maintain throughput across breakfast, lunch, and evening service without compromising consistency or cook quality.

In a pressured kitchen environment, holding even heat distribution across a large surface throughout an entire service is one of the harder things to achieve. The BCB1800 is designed to do precisely that — operators get reliable results not just at the start of service, but through the full run. At 227kg, this is a substantial piece of equipment that stays planted under heavy use and is built for long-term daily operation rather than occasional deployment.

Before installation, it is worth confirming that your site has an adequate propane supply to support the unit's output during peak service. The footprint requires careful planning — the 1844mm width and 790mm depth will demand considered placement within the kitchen layout, and the 227kg weight means floor loading and delivery access both need attention ahead of time. A suitable ventilation canopy with appropriate extraction is essential for a chargrill of this scale. This unit is configured for propane; sites on natural gas will require a different configuration.

The BCB1800 is best suited to high-volume operations — hotel kitchens, large restaurant groups, contract catering sites, and stadium or event catering environments where sustained throughput is non-negotiable. For operations with more limited space or lower service volumes, a narrower unit is likely a more practical fit. Specifications

Colour
Silver
Dimensions
528(H) x 1844(W) x 790(D)mm
Material
Stainless Steel
Warranty
1 Year Parts & Labour
Weight
227kg
